N = 1 SQCD and the transverse field Ising model
- Creators
- Poland, David
- Simmons-Duffin, David
Abstract
We study the dimensions of non-chiral operators in the Veneziano limit of N = 1 supersymmetric QCD in the conformal window. We show that when acting on gauge-invariant operators built out of scalars, the 1-loop dilatation operator is equivalent to the spin chain Hamiltonian of the 1D Ising model in a transverse magnetic field, which is a nontrivial integrable system that is exactly solvable at finite length. Solutions with periodic boundary conditions give the anomalous dimensions of flavor-singlet operators and solutions with fixed boundary conditions give the anomalous dimensions of operators whose ends contain open flavor indices.
